Three Big West Cross Country Squads Head to NCAA Championships

Thanks to some solid performances at the NCAA West Regional, three Big West squads and one at-large qualifier will head to Terre Haute, IN to compete in the NCAA Cross Country Championships.

On the men's side, the Cal Poly Mustangs and the UC Santa Barbara Gauchos receive at-large berths into the championships. The Gauchos finished seventh in the 25-team field, while the Mustangs finished in ninth in the 10K race. The two squads combined for three top 20 individual finishers as UCSB’s J.D. Krawczyk (7th-30:28.06) and Mike Chavez (14th-30:35.81) and Cal Poly’s Phillip Reid (12th-30:34.34) were among the top finishers.

On the women's side, UC Santa Barbara continued its outstanding season as the Gauchos finished second, only behind national power and top-ranked Stanford. Four of UCSB's top five runners finished in the top 15, led by Big West Athlete of the Year Lauren Christman (5th-21:17.50). UC Irvine harrier Laura Olvera broke up the Stanford pack at the finish with a third place showing at 21:16.2. It was her best-ever showing at the regional meet and earned her an at-large berth to the NCAA Championships.

The 68th annual men's and 26th annual women's NCAA Cross Country Championships will be hosted by Indiana State University and held at Wabash Valley Family Sports Center in Terre Haute, IN, on November 20. The men's race will be a 10K race, while the women's championship jaunt will be a 6K affair.
